Insecurity: IGP’s Special Police Squad Arrives In Kaduna

The 200 Policemen of the inspector-general of police’s special intervention squad have arrived Kaduna and received by Governor Uba Sani to be deployed in some troubled security areas.

Receiving the squad at Government House on Sunday, the governor commended the inspector-general of police, Kayode Egbetekun for fulfilling his promise on the deployment of the squad.

Governor Sani also expressed appreciation to the federal government, particularly President Bola Tinubu and the security agencies for the successful rescue of the kidnapped Kuriga school children.

Recall that IGP Egbetokun had during a visit to Kaduna State after the abduction of Kuriga school children, promised to deploy a special mobile force to assist tackle insecurity.

Officials said the special squad armed with Armoured Personnel Carriers (APCs) and other sophisticated weapons will be deployed to trouble areas like Birnin Gwari, Chikun and Kajuru among others.

Meanwhile, Governor Sani, his deputy Dr. Hadiza Balarabe and other top government officials were in a closed-door meeting with heads of security agencies in the state and leaders of the Kuriga community to receive the rescued school children.
